Landlord audit — week of 12th. Ferncastle Estates will inspect all floors of Ottley House. Assistants: clear corridors, remove door wedges, update desk maps, and ensure fire-exit signage is visible. Auditors will be escorted by Facilities at all times. They may test secure doors; the master test code they will use is below.

door code, tajof-kageg: bdg-QVDCE-3

Subject: Divestment of the Coastal Services Unit

Team,

We have signed an agreement to sell the Coastal Services Unit to Brennex Holdings. Sales leads should continue serving existing accounts as normal through the transition period; no customer communication until legal clears the announcement pack. Commission structures are unaffected this quarter. Further detail on the rationale and timing is set out in the confidential note below.

management briefing: Only 33 of the 504 pilot accounts renewed Holox, so a churn review is set for August 1. Fenysix Logistics is in early talks to buy Zoroxix Group for about $459.9 million.

Handover note — from Director Ansel Marrick to Director Ilva Trent, for board distribution. The Q3 inventory write-down at the Corvale depot totals 2.3M, driven mainly by obsolete Ferralux housings and water-damaged stock from the Brenport flooding. Auditors at Wexhall & Pryde have reviewed the methodology and raised no objections. Ilva will own the disposal programme and residual insurance claims going forward. The write-down connects to the confidential direction outlined below.

internal memo for tagag-yawig: Project Wenir slips by one quarter because of the audit delay.